Output 421fa2a2b714316c01ac7025c78a79d76ac4bf7b29f5ce37ac6bfcb88c33bb7a:0

value
169000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c72801e0b4b88374338cb4609f60c5431fddda OP_EQUAL
address
3NjFvHWwuwerHo6vrRwgXS9WfyKmAUqDHF
transaction
421fa2a2b714316c01ac7025c78a79d76ac4bf7b29f5ce37ac6bfcb88c33bb7a
confirmations
347214
spent
true